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ration in Royal Pines, NC

Water damage can be sneaky, and it's often not until it's too late that you realize the extent of the damage.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your rental property,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can be a clear indication of water damage. If you notice discoloration or stains on your ceilings or walls, it's crucial to inspect the area thoroughly and address any potential issues.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, it's crucial to investigate further and address any potential issues.

Visible Water Leaks or Puddles

Visible water leaks or puddles are a clear indication of water damage. If you notice any water leaks or puddles in your rental property, it's essential to address the issue quickly and prevent further damage.

Unusual Noises or Sounds

Unusual noises or sounds can be a sign of water damage or hidden structural issues. If you notice any unusual noises or sounds in your rental property, it's crucial to investigate further and address any potential issues.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water leak with no visible damage Yes No DIY repairs can be enough for minor issues.
Visible water damage with extensive structural damage No Yes Professional help is required for extensive structural damage.
Hidden water damage with musty odors No Yes Hidden water damage needs professional detection and remediation.
Water damage with mold growth No Yes Mold growth needs professional remediation to ensure safety.
Water damage with electrical issues No Yes Electrical issues need professional expertise to avoid further damage or safety risks.
Water damage with extensive repairs No Yes Extensive repairs need professional expertise and equipment.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in Royal Pines, NC

The cost of rental property water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Royal Pines, NC. Here are some estimated costs for different aspects of the restoration process: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ment used.
Sanitizing and disinfecting $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, type of surfaces, and equipment used.
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 - $5,000 Extent of damage, type of repairs, and materials used.
Final inspection and quality control $100 - $500 Size of affected area and complexity of repairs.
